PHP,是否可能?如果这是一个简单的过程,如何覆盖美元符号$?

PHP,是否可能?如果这是一个简单的过程,如何覆盖美元符号$?,php,overwrite,Php,Overwrite,我想知道是否有可能在php中覆盖美元符号(作为变量名前缀的符号,如$var)。我想知道我是否可以将其改写为类似于英镑符号(£),一种中文符号,或者可能是数字符号(#),用于

我想知道是否有可能在php中覆盖美元符号(作为变量名前缀的符号,如
$var
)。我想知道我是否可以将其改写为类似于英镑符号(£),一种中文符号,或者可能是数字符号(#),用于
木var
,或
#var

你当然可以。您需要下载PHP源代码,并修改解析器以支持此功能。这不是小事,但由于PHP是开源的,这是一种可能性。

出于什么目的?即使这是可能的,您也可能会面临一个风险,即没有一个现有的脚本可以继续工作,因为所有脚本都依赖于基本概念,如“变量前面有$”—另一方面,有什么好处呢?请参加课程,了解堆栈溢出是如何工作的,并阅读如何提高问题的质量。然后检查,看看你可以问什么问题。请看:。这是我的一个好奇心,似乎是一件有趣的事情,如果可以用一种简单的方式来做,那就很好地学习。我更新了这个问题,所以它不仅是可能的,而且可能包括如何。